WebFeb 16, 2001 · Hot air balloons are based on a very basic scientific principle: warmer air rises in cooler air. Essentially, hot air is lighter than cool air, because it has less mass per unit of volume. It operated on the principle of using a relatively small flame to heat the air … WebJust like a hot-air balloon lifting off the ground, blobs or "parcels" of hot air rise from the ground, carrying hot air skyward. This transfer of heat energy away from the ground by the vertical movement of air is called "free convection" or "natural convection." A hot air balloon rises because warmer air is less dense than cool air.

This is a basic principle of science. keyboard layouts for windowsWebA hot air balloon is made with a fixed volume. The bottom of the hot air balloon is open to the atmosphere, so gas molecules can flow in and out. This means that the pressure within the hot air balloon is kept at 1 atm (the same as the pressure outside).
